@dorothywyles63122 жыл бұрын
Can porcelain countertops be painted? I do have grout lines and wonder how paint would hold up.
@MillersCrossingDesign2 жыл бұрын
I have never done, it .. I honestly would probably use a primer and then an acrylic based paint, like Fusion or a cabinet paint from your local paint store..and then topcoat it with a non yellowing topcoat .. ny favorite is dream coat by Daydream Apothecary Paint ... I wouldn't use A chalk or clay paint on such a used surface

@carlym9242 жыл бұрын
Could this paint be used on a travertine marble floor, then sealed?
@MillersCrossingDesign2 жыл бұрын
its been a few years since this video and although it works great on a backsplash..... for a floor I would use a porch and floor paint or an acrylic based paint like fusion , you would just need to prime first
